For the 2025 school year, there are 5 public schools serving 1,953 students in Indian Creek Local School District. This district's average testing ranking is 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in Ohio.
51爆料s in Indian Creek Local School District have an average math proficiency score of 42% (versus the Ohio public school average of 52%), and reading proficiency score of 61% (versus the 60%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 14% of the student body (majority Black), which is less than the Ohio public school average of 34% (majority Black).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$20,451 is higher than the state median of $17,287.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$29,565 is higher than the state median of $17,235.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
